Homework Statement


Given the following variables find how far the ball will land away from the point it leaves the ramp to the point it hits the ground.

Vertical:
Delta X= 1m
Velocity Final= ?
Velocity Initial= ?
Acceleration= -10 m/s^2
t= ?

Horizontal:
Delta X= ? <- Objective
Velocity Final=?
Velocity Initial= ?
Acceleration= 0 m/s^2
t=?

Homework Equations


Delta X= Vi(t) + (1/2)a(t^2)
Vf^2= Vi^2 +2a(deltaX)
